Hyderabad: Four people got arrested for illegally transporting and selling chewing tobacco in Hyderabad.  The accused gang was arrested and the contraband was seized by the police.

According to the report, the contraband was seized from two goods vehicles. The vehicles were found near the Secunderabad railway station. The police confiscated banned chewing tobacco from the accused. The contraband found with the accused was priced over Rs 1.43 crore.

According to the news agency, PTI, the prime accused was earlier arrested in 2018 for the illegal trading of banned chewing tobacco. After his arrest in 2018, the accused allegedly established a manufacturing unit in Gujarat and started operating from there. The accused used to transport contraband through railway cargo service from Ahmedabad to Secunderabad.

The accused were allegedly selling the chewing tobacco in Hyderabad and Bidar in Karnataka.

Earlier, In February, the state tourism department of Hyderabad passes a rule according to which the people visiting tourism spots will not be allowed to chew tobacco, smoke or spit. The department also stated that a fine worth Rs 200 will be levied at anyone violating the rule. The rule was passed to ensure the cleanliness of tourist spots in Hyderabad
